Check the condition of the capacitors. Look for
bulging on the tops. Also look for a brown stain
underneath the capacitor, where the liquid has run
out and dried on the motherboard. There is a picture
here, showing what to look for.
http://www.badcaps.net/images/caps/kt7/image004.png
The capacitors to check, would be the three on the
right of the following picture, and the four above
the processor socket. There are other capacitors on
the motherboard you can also check, but they are
not under as much stress as the capacitors next
to the processor socket.
